Small spouted jar with handle
Chinese
Small jar with short, tubular spout, rounded shoulders, sides tapering inward to a small, flat base, and with small strap handle; light gray earthenware with applique handle and applique and impressed decoration forming diagonal lines on the shoulders and horizontal lines on the lower body. Majiayao culture, Banshan type. From the upper Yellow River valley region; southern Ningxia province.
Earthenware with applique and impressed decoration
Neolithic period, Majiayao culture, c. 3300-2000 BCE
